Department Overview
Duties
- Lead the integration of global legal guidance into market and franchise execution strategies.
- Develop and implement legal frameworks ensuring consistency across markets.
- Drive strategic conversations on risk, compliance, governance, and global legal standards.
- Identify, assess, and mitigate legal risks associated with business initiatives.
- Support and lead governance processes, including documentation of emerging risks.
- Partner with global and regional legal teams to align risk and compliance practices.
- Lead drafting, review, and negotiation of high-impact commercial and operational agreements.
- Provide timely, practical, and strategic legal counsel to business leaders.
- Influence senior stakeholders and assist in high‑stakes decision-making.
- Build strong partnerships with TPG, global attorneys, market counsel, and internal senior leaders.
- Advise partners on applying legal guidance to complex or evolving business environments.
- Support change management by offering clear, business-aligned legal solutions.
- Serve as a trusted advisor to senior business and legal leadership.
- Communicate complex legal concepts to non‑legal partners with clarity and influence.
- Contribute to strategic operational and business planning discussions.
Qualifications
- JD and Bar passage
- 6–10 years of legal experience.
- Proven experience handling complex legal matters, commercial negotiations, or governance issues.
- Strong cross‑functional leadership and ability to influence senior stakeholders.
- Ability to manage ambiguity and lead strategic initiatives.
- Exceptional communication, writing, and analytical skills.
- Experience supporting global or multi‑market organizations.
- Experience in franchising, corporate operations, technology, or regulatory environments.
- Prior in‑house experience strongly preferred.
- Demonstrated ability to improve legal processes, innovate, and drive consistency across markets.
Compensation
Bonus Eligible: Yes
Benefits Eligible: Yes
LTI Eligible: Yes
Salary Range
The expected salary range for this role is $195,371.00 - $244,214.00 per year
The above represents the expected salary range for this job requisition. Ultimately, in determining your pay, we may also consider your experience, and other job-related factors.
